传感器数据处理在嵌入式系统中的应用有哪些创新点?
随着科技的不断进步,嵌入式系统和软件开发领域都迎来了前所未有的发展机遇。特别是在物联网(IoT)、智能家居、工业自动化等领域中,传感器技术的普及为数据处理带来了新的挑战与机遇。本文将探讨传感器数据处理在嵌入式系统中的创新应用,并分析其对嵋编和软件开发产生的影响。
首先,我们需要了解什么是嵋编。简而言之,嵋编指的是将计算功能集成到非通用电子设备或其他产品中的一种技术。这意味着硬件和软件必须紧密结合,以实现特定的任务,如控制、监测或通信。在这种情况下,传感器扮演了核心角色,它们能够检测环境变化并转换为电信号,这些信号可以被微控制单元(MCU)接收并进行进一步的处理。
在软件开发方面,有效地管理这些来自传感器的数据至关重要。为了实现这一目标,一种流行的方法是使用实时操作系统(RTOS)。RTOS提供了优先级调度、高效率内存管理以及可靠性保证,使得对即时响应要求高的情景如工业控制或汽车安全驾驶等更加稳定可靠。此外,对于复杂场景,如多个传感器协同工作的情况,可采用分布式计算来提高性能。
接着,我们要探讨如何利用最新技术来提升传感器数据处理能力。在云计算时代,大量的小型设备通过互联网连接,可以将其采集到的信息上传到远程服务器进行分析。这不仅使得大规模数据分析成为可能,而且还允许用户远程访问和控制设备,从而创造出更加智能化和互联互通的世界。
此外,由于资源有限,在实际应用中往往需要考虑如何减少能耗,同时保持良好的性能。一种常见策略是采用低功耗微控制单元(MCU),它们具有较低的功耗但仍然能够执行关键任务。此外,还可以通过优化算法、减少冗余代码以及合理安排睡眠模式等手段来降低能耗需求。
然而,与此同时,也存在一些挑战,比如由于网络延迟或者物理限制,不所有类型的大规模监控都适用于云端处理。此时,就需要考虑本地处理方案,即在每个节点上进行一定程度上的预处理,然后再选择性地向云端发送最重要或最具价值的信息。这既节省了带宽,又保证了关键信息不会因网络问题丢失。
最后,要谈论到这类应用的一个巨大潜力,那就是人工智能(AI)的融合。通过对大量历史数据进行学习,AI模型可以帮助我们识别模式、预测趋势甚至做出决策。而且,这一过程通常涉及到复杂算法,因此对于硬件来说,其CPU速度和内存大小都变得尤为重要,而对于软件则需设计出能够高效运行这些算法的手段,比如使用GPU加速或者专门针对AI训练设计出的芯片架构。
总结一下,本文讨论了一系列关于如何利用现代技术提升传感器数据处理能力,以及这些努力如何推动了嵋编与软件开发之间相互促进与发展的人工智慧解决方案。本质上讲,无论是在制造业还是服务行业,都有一种共识:未来更大的机会将来自于那些能够以创新的方式整合不同技术元素的人们,他们不仅理解硬件与软件之间精妙联系,而且也懂得把握住不断出现的问题,并从中发现新颖解答。